Positron-neon elastic scattering
Description
A close-coupling calculation without the virtual positronium formation, but with correct account of the target polarisability is performed. The results are compared with the recent theoretical results of McEachran and colleagues, (J. Phys. B.; 11:551 (1978)) and with both beam and swarm measurements. It is found that all theoretical and experimental e+-Ne elastic cross sections to date are too low for very slow positrons. (author)
